93 Commits (5617c437b895f41227c964af37d8b1bc58fd067c)

Author SHA1 Message Date
Felix von Leitner 5617c437b8 add some man pages 19 years ago
Felix von Leitner 59a340381e better error handling 19 years ago
Felix von Leitner ec2f230bb4 add fd passing functions 19 years ago
Felix von Leitner 5959a6d634 add io_socketpair 19 years ago
Felix von Leitner 00dcef4652 add iob_addfile_close (iob_reset will close the files) 19 years ago
Felix von Leitner 8bfdacc6f2 handle POLLNVAL (can't happen errors) 19 years ago
Felix von Leitner 4f27d99c9d speculative pre-emptive freebsd 4 compatibility ;) 19 years ago
Felix von Leitner 75e1b71e75 try to fix freebsd 4 compile error 19 years ago
Felix von Leitner 31e62af122 writev fix 19 years ago
Felix von Leitner bfe7592705 the mmap+write version of io_sendfile sent too much at the end and/or 19 years ago
Felix von Leitner 1e6cd7dc5c actually check in AIX sendfile code 19 years ago
Felix von Leitner 81f97d85b7 integrate Linux sendfile into trysendfile.c infrastructure 19 years ago
Felix von Leitner 23e8812905 still had bus error :( 19 years ago
Felix von Leitner d981f35a7f still bus error 19 years ago
Felix von Leitner 4c5a8ea119 bus error?! 19 years ago
Felix von Leitner 8885fc1018 prefetching leaked memory 19 years ago
Felix von Leitner 5ea24edfec macos x support 19 years ago
Felix von Leitner e8c96ef3a7 macos x support 19 years ago
Felix von Leitner 9a765ad112 Support Solaris 9 sendfile 19 years ago
Felix von Leitner 2edb9fb227 #define _LARGEFILE64_SOURCE 19 years ago
Felix von Leitner d8c2458342 support HP-UX sendfile (thanks Rolf Eike Beer) 19 years ago
Felix von Leitner 00d584a650 sendfile 19 years ago
Felix von Leitner 67e1b495b6 recent change corrected sendfile parameters but not internal usage 19 years ago
Felix von Leitner 126e947ac2 add experimental prefetching support 19 years ago
Felix von Leitner c99799d0f8 more alloca fixes 19 years ago
Felix von Leitner 8c61125e21 make cast nicer 19 years ago
Felix von Leitner 68da613393 more defensive programming for SIGIO (*groan*) 19 years ago
Felix von Leitner 5c92fb9e03 make sure the mmap based io_sendfile actually works (and terminates) 19 years ago
Felix von Leitner fe36b75750 oops, left debug #undef in 19 years ago
Felix von Leitner 5e4484722d use mmap on BSD without sendfile 19 years ago
Olaf Dreesen 0a7bea50ee fixing the poll call in io_waituntil2 19 years ago
Felix von Leitner e119e542a9 *duh* one extra zero 19 years ago
Olaf Dreesen 8adba6f327 reset timer correct. 19 years ago
Olaf Dreesen 658db2ce50 reset the timer in the correct way. 19 years ago
Felix von Leitner 4253ad69dd make BSD sendfile actually work 19 years ago
Felix von Leitner 187ed02a3b duh!!! Typo prevented iob_send from using FreeBSD sendfile 19 years ago
Felix von Leitner cd4de45382 fix Solaris /dev/poll 19 years ago
Felix von Leitner 9807242cbb bug fixing time 19 years ago
Felix von Leitner d0cc758bf8 broken lose32 port using mingw (don't use!!!) 19 years ago
Felix von Leitner 39115302de typo 19 years ago
Felix von Leitner 29887c7fec handle BSD errors 19 years ago
Felix von Leitner c99b5f5cce handle errors properly 19 years ago
Felix von Leitner e0e709bfa9 handle errors signalled by epoll 19 years ago
Felix von Leitner 73f198b17d add io_finishandshutdown 19 years ago
Felix von Leitner 584e4d4706 make iob_reset actually free the buffers 19 years ago
Felix von Leitner 2e4bf41523 remove superfluous #includes 19 years ago
Felix von Leitner edc19c13b1 set flag only if setting to non-blocking worked 19 years ago
Felix von Leitner f72b2bac62 did not compile on BSD after SIGIO fix 19 years ago
Felix von Leitner d4bec7c063 Big Duh! _SIGIO and SIGIO look too close 19 years ago
Felix von Leitner 6f67e150a2 wrong fix 19 years ago